Summary

As introduced, raises, from 70 mph to 75 mph, the maximum statutory speed limit on a highway of the interstate and defense highway system or a four-lane controlled-access highway which are federal or state highways; raises, from 55 mph to 60 mph, the minimum statutory speed limit in the left lane of such highways; makes other related revisions. - Amends TCA Title 55, Chapter 8.
